In my system, that just means calling previous.handle(event); with an explicit stack, you have to have even more external logic.

>Wouldn't you end up with a bunch of extra states being referenced that you will never actually return to or am I reading your method wrong?
No, it's exactly like an intrusive linked list. When a state with a "previous" state is finished, it simply changes to that state by returning it from the update method. Like how removing the first element from a linked list just means redirecting the head to point to the second element.

>>
>>128097742
Sorry. I meant to say the damage part. Let's say I swing a sword in a game. How exactly do developers handle the part where you have to find what enemies you can hit and so on.
>>
>>128097682
Do you mean like hit detection? 3rd person typically tests the enemy's hitboxes against the hurtboxes on the weapons. 1st person typically uses hitscan from the camera for melee weapons unless your game is melee combat focused. The best formulas for the hurtbox method often include hitscans to prevent wall penetration but depending on your collision that may not be necessary or can even make it worse.
>>
>>128097989
At the most basic: Hitboxes. Body has a box, weapon has a box, you do a simple check to see if the two overlap at all.

In 3D you can do the same with cubes (and depending on the situation, spheres).

>>128097197

Draw+artfag here.

If you're looking to do pixel art, learn a few drawing basics. They can be learned in (I shit you not) a week. Learn value, the importance of value scales, and rendering basics (rendering a sphere is a classic beginner exercise) After that, focus on basic perspective (understand eye level, one point perspective and two point perspective, mainly eye level and how it works, since you'd be amazed how many people draw the inside of a mug even if the rim of the mug is at or above eye level).

After that, the knowledge for pixel art is largely specialized and can be pretty well absorbed from the wealth of info on pixeljoint.com. it would be helpful to have a stronger art background, but the appeal of pixel art is also what makes it so simple: single-pixel lines, limited yet cohesive color palettes, ease of adding meticulous detail, well-documented guidelines, and (my big thing) not having to fuck with any sort of brush settings or brush textures.

Value scales will help you a ton since pixel art has a huge focus on vivid, tightly-packed color, and understanding value scales will help you ease into color theory and help you create better shades and tints for your palettes.

>>128099276
>The way I've been trying to implement it is to move the sprite and then check if it collides.
This is the first mistake pretty much everybody makes. Raycasting is where you check to see the first collider that a line hits. So in your case you would do a raycast from the corners of the character in the direction of their current velocity. You could also do things like check the entire box each step of the movement, which is not efficient but is easier to customize and make the player react to collision however you want to. The last time I implemented one of these I did something like:

>let minSpeed be the smallest collider size
>move box min( (sign(vel.x*dt)minSpeed, vel.x*dt ) in x direction
>move box min( (sign(vel.y*dt)minSpeed, vel.y*dt ) in y direction
>repeat them in that order
>if one of them hits or reaches the full velocity you stop moving in that direction
